Hi all,

Really appreciate if you can guide me here as it is my first time buying a new property, this is an under construction freehold strata landed property.

The Developer is offering a promo whereby the Stamp Duty & Legal Fee on SPA, Loan & MOT will be borne by the Developer.

I'm just wondering is there any other transaction costs relating to this purchase not included here? Any fees to be paid upon the transfer of strata title or upon VP?

Thanks!

yes as its strata so got monthly maintenance fees to be paid

during VP usually got collect few months maintenance fees as deposits

u wil nid to pay

1. legal fee & disbursements on MOT
2. legal fee & disbursements on MOC

which should be around 0.25/0.3% of your property price / loan amount

I just bought a new prop that dev offering FREE Legal fee
But in fact, got to know from owner group that Legal fee doesnt include the disbursement of SPA & Loan agreement

It may costs 2k +-
